Supplies
- Both leftover knitting cotton or a ball or skein of cotton yarn. You may get about one and a half washcloths from one ball.
- Straight knitting needles. This does not should be exact – both 4.00mm, 4.5mm or 5.00mm if you happen to’re in Australia, UK sizes – 8, 7 or 6, or US sizes – 6, 7 or 8. I used 5mm needles for my washcloths.
Knitting Directions:
Solid on and after three rows you may enhance the size of every row till you attain 50 stitches.
Solid on 4 stitches
Knit subsequent 2 rows
Subsequent Row: Knit 2, Yarn Over, Knit throughout to finish
Repeat this row till you may have 50 stitches
Then you definitely’ll begin to lower:
Subsequent Row: Knit 1, Knit 2 collectively, Yarn Over, Knit 2 collectively, Knit throughout to finish
Repeat this row till you may have 4 stitches left
Knit 2 rows even
Solid Off

I exploit natural cotton. It is tender, very absorbent they usually can be utilized and added to your bizarre washing load. In the event that they’re stained, an in a single day soak in sodium percarbonate – Napisan, Sard, Disan and many others., will simply maintain the stains. They will final for a few years if you happen to use and take care of them this fashion. They’re preferrred for laundry up by hand, wiping kitchen benches and for extra common cleansing equivalent to partitions, doorways, mirrors and glass.
